Beauty in Diagonals!

I had so much fun with a card design that I saw on a blog by Lisa Curcio.  Even though I used a retired sentiment from the “Incredible Like You” stamp set, you can see how any sentiment would work beautifully.  I love the look of the diagonal papers, and it’s so easy!  Here are three different looks I did:

Peaceful Poppies Designer Series Paper - Incredible Like You - Peaceful Poppies Elements - Mary Hanson - Up North Stampin'

The card above uses the Peaceful Poppies Designer Series Papers.  Start with a card base of 4 1/4″ by 11″, scored at 5 1/2″.  Take a panel of Designer Series Paper of which you want to use BOTH sides.  Cut it at 3 1/2″ by 4 1/4″.  Cut the paper diagonally from corner to corner.  Fit one panel into the bottom corner of the card, making sure the 4 1/4″ side fits right across the bottom.  FLIP the other triangle, and fit it across the other side of the bottom.  Here are a couple of other takes on the card:

Birds and Botanical Suites for a Pal!

I’m sending this card to a Stampin’ Pal of mine who needs a pick-me-up.  I love the Bird Ballad Suite, how easy it is to color these fun birds!

Botanical Prints Medley - Bird Ballad Suite - Music From the Heart - Mary Hanson - Up North Stampin'

The card base is in Pretty Peacock, and then I used a laser cut panel from the Botanical Prints Medley.  I LOVE the whole medley, and you get a ton of stuff!

Botanical Prints Medley

I stamped a bird pattern from the Birds of a Feather stamp set in Memento Black Ink.  I then used Stampin’ Up!’s Stampin’ Blends Markers to color in my little bird scene. You can use any colors you want to.  I cut it out with the circle die in the Stitched Shapes Framelits Dies.

Then:  I used a sentiment banner and some baker’s twine that were left over from a Paper Pumpkin Kit.  That’s the wonderful thing about the kits — there are always fun little items left to use on a different project!

“Scrub” Cards for Abby!

Our daughter Abby is working as a phlebotomist at an area health system.  I wanted to make these cards for her to give to her co-workers…maybe with a treat, as a little pick-me-up! Aren’t they fun?  The 3 x 3″ notecards and envelopes are from Stampin’ Up! — the Best Dressed Notecards and Envelopes.

Scrubs - Something for Baby - Varied Vases - Best Dressed Notecards - Mary Hanson - Up North Stampin'

The pattern for the ‘scrubs’ came from the stamp set called “Something for Baby” with some modifications.  The baby onesie became a scrub with a v-neck!  My inspiration came from a card by Peggy Parenteau that I found on Facebook.  Here it is:
